This property, located at 17 Second Drove, Little Downham, CB6 2UD in Ely, is a detached house built between 1900-1929. The house has a floor area of 238 square meters and is fully double glazed. It has a current energy rating of C and a potential energy rating of A, indicating it has some energy efficiency improvements that could be made. The property is considered to be at a low flood risk. The estimated annual energy cost savings are £1284. - Based on our analysis, this property has a HomeScore of 484 out of 999.
